How much do executive remote rn data abstractor j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for executive remote rn data abstractor in Newark, NJ is $44.18,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$32.93 and $52.31 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Executive Remote RN Data Abstractors when working with multiple healthcare data systems?

Executive Remote RN Data Abstractors often encounter challenges when navigating and extracting data from various electronic health record (EHR) systems, as each may have different layouts, terminology, and workflows. Staying organized and detail-oriented is essential to ensure accuracy across datasets, especially when abstracting large volumes of patient information. Additionally, effective communication with clinical teams and IT support is important to resolve discrepancies or clarify documentation, which can sometimes be more complex in a remote setting. Adaptability and strong problem-solving skills help abstractors maintain data integrity and meet project deadlines.

What is an Executive Remote RN Data Abstractor?

An Executive Remote RN Data Abstractor is a registered nurse who works remotely to collect, review, and analyze medical records and healthcare data, often for quality improvement, compliance, or research purposes. Their role involves extracting key clinical information from patient charts and entering it into databases or registries, ensuring accuracy and adherence to specific guidelines. This position typically requires str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a deep understanding of medical terminology and healthcare processes. Executive-level RN Data Abstractors may also oversee teams or manage complex data projects within healthcare organizations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Executive Remote RN Data Abstractor,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Executive Remote RN Data Abstractor, you need a current RN license, strong clinical knowledge, and experience in medical record review and data abstraction. Familiarity with healthcare data management systems, EHR platforms, and certifications like Certified Clinical Data Abstractor (CCDA) are commonly required.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and excellent communication skills set top performers apart in this role. These competencies ensure accurate data collection, regulatory compliance, and reliable reporting for quality improvement initiatives.
